On Saturday, March 23rd, the Simi Valley Historical Society will conduct exclusive small-group tours at 6:30 pm, 7 pm & 7:30 pm at Strathearn Historical Park & Museum.
Each tour is about one hour and is limited to twelve participants per time-slot.
Visitors will see the park after dark with luminaries lining the meandering paths as they are guided through the grounds and buildings to experience the lifestyles of eras 1840 – 1960.
Inside the buildings participants are back in time, living by candle and lantern light.
It is recommended that young children are signed up only for the 6:30 pm tour. Tours will begin promptly at the times stated.
